用Dw创建html5,遇到问题,明明设计图上有的,代码也应该对的,但是浏览...
你的图片如果是全屏背景的话,可以获取浏览器窗口的宽和高,如果不是占满而只是其中的一部分,用上面说的办法获取相应的父元素的宽和高,再设置图片或者html5canvas的宽和高。
检测下浏览器是否兼容,看看在别的浏览器中能否正常显示出来,如果不行那就是代码出问题了。
不同的浏览器有不同的要求,有些浏览器的css的效果用dw的时候就不会显示,所以你查看样式效果的时候不要用dw。
很多情况下设计视图不能准确地显示网页效果,比如某些css设置的样式、html中有动态语言的代码等等。一切以浏览器显示结果为准。
前端面试的H5问题有哪些
1、页面可见性(PageVisibility)API可以有哪些用途?1如何在页面上实现一个圆形的可点击区域?实现不使用border画出1px高的线,在不同浏览器的Quirksmode和cssCompat模式下都能保持同一效果。
2、Cookie是在浏览器和服务器间来回传递的。sessionStorage和localStorage的存储空间比cookies会更大些;而且sessionStorage和localStorage相比cookies有更多的丰富易用的接口;另外,sessionStorage和localStorage都有它们各自独立的存储空间。
3、对于许多刚刚毕业的大学生来说,前端编程开发程序员的职业发展趋势还是非常不错的,而今天天通苑北大青鸟就一起来了解一下,前端编程开发技术面试中常见的html面试问题都有哪些。
4、URL请求的过程有哪些? 项目经验篇 项目中遇到的最大挑战以及解决办法 常见的网页优化有哪些? 作为一个面试一年以内工作经验的前端程序员来说,以上的问题能够倒答如流月薪6k应该不成问题啦。
HTML5游戏开发实用建议
话不多说,现在就开始介绍HTML5游戏开发的5条实用建议。建议1:使用框架如果只是用HTML5编写一些小程序其实非常简单,但如果想往你的游戏中加入更丰富的功能,那么就有许多其他的事情需要处理了。
谷歌对于首屏设计的官方建议[8]有些含糊不清:调整你的HTML结构,以首先加载关键的首屏内容。减少你的资源使用的数据量。所以我们来将其分解为更可操作的几个步骤:确保你的CSS是内联的。
LimeJS LimeJS是一个开源的HTML5游戏框架,可以帮助你快速开发具有原生体验的游戏,并适用于所有的移动终端,代码已托管至Github上。
首先要明确思考H5开发的内容和推广方式,同时开发时也要注意一些技术问题。总结以下开发H5游戏时需要注意的几个问题的要点。使用多种宣传渠道 上线推广的第一天是访问的顶峰,几天之后的数据呈平稳状态,访问量较低。
:Traffic Cone 这个一般是做2D游戏用的要求比较高,所以不建议学。
html5游戏开发学习需要的技术:HTML5教程 主要学习HTML标签、属性和事件。CSS教程 主要学习使用CSS来控制网页的样式和布局。JavaScript教程 做HTML5开发,主要使用JS语言。所以要学习JS语言。
HTML5中drawImage使用时遇到的问题及解决方法
ctx.drawImage(img,0,0);改为 img.onload = function(){ctx.drawImage(img,0,0);} 只有img 加载完了 你画它才有意义。
解决办法如下:Firefox:在地址栏输入about:config,然后设置security.fileuri.strict_origin_policy为false。Chrome:在命令行中运行 /path-to-chrome/chrome.exe –allow-file-access-from-files。
必须等到图片完全加载后才能对其进行操作, 浏览器通常会在页面脚本执行的同时异步加载图片。
解决方案是自己写算法进行平均采样 实现方式有两种,一种是js对像素点进行手动合并采样,具体算法可以用这个:github。
按照你的描述,估计你之前的代码有调用过 ctx.scale 或者 ctx.transform 函数,导致坐标轴被缩放了。
关于html5问题反馈和html遇到的问题的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。